Howard’s Pell stance flabbergasting: Keneally | Sky News AustraliaLabor Senator Kristina Keneally has said she is 'disgusted' with John Howard's support of Cardinal George Pell, condemning his comments as 'disappointing' and 'flabbergasting'.\n\nMr Howard has been criticised after writing a character reference for George Pell, after the Cardinal was convicted of five counts of historical child sexual abuse.\n\nThe former prime minister described the Cardinal, who has denied the charges and has launched an appeal, as being of 'high intelligence and exemplary character'.\n\nMs Keneally has told Sky News that Mr Howard's decision is a 'kick in the guts' for victims.\n\n\n
